New open space planning guidelines introduced in Scotland
Councils in Scotland must have an open space strategy in place when reviewing planning applications, it has emerged.
The policy is designed to help protect existing open land and to deliver healthier, greener and safer networks for new spaces. (more…)

Changes made in planning rules for a number of boroughs
Planning rules have been made simpler in the three boroughs along the Fylde coast with a unified and comprehensive set of guidelines introduced to help process planning applications in the boroughs of Blackpool, Fylde and Wyre.
The decision taken by councillors this week is the latest example of a co-ordinated approach between the three network partners which lie next to each other on the Lancashire coast. (more…)
